“Goenka has invested in his personal capacity to revitalize and enrich the single-screen experience for cinemagoers and fans across the country,” a statement from his office said, adding that “there is no impact on the company he heads.”
The investment will enable Maverick Media to unlock the potential of under-screen markets across the country, by building single-screen theaters in Tier II and Tier III cities, it added.
Commenting on the development, Goenka said that the potential of single-screen cinemas in various tier II and III cities is immense, and this infrastructure must be revived.
“This move enables a financially viable opportunity for cinema exhibition operators in key growth markets of the country,” he said.
